                                                             Lottie's P.O.V

"If I don't go soon I'm going to burst!" I exclaimed jumping up from the table "I'll be right back!" I shouted over my shoulder. I full out sprinted up the grand staircase, through the first floor, bypassing moaning Myrtle's bathroom. I was desperate, but not that desperate. Finally, I made it to the lou, the first stall was open. As I was leaving the bathroom I heard a muffled sob coming from the last stall. I trudged back, I knocked on the door but it just creaked open. A girl with the bushiest hair I'd ever seen was sitting on the toilet seat. Her eye's were red and puffy like she'd been crying for a while.

"Hermione, right?" Everyone in our year knew the infamous Hermione Granger. The girl nodded. "Hi, I'm Lottie.....Why are you crying?" I was never one for beating around the bush.

"It's none of your business." Hermione snapped. Well, then.. I already knew why she was crying of course. She was crying because of something someone had said to her. What had been said, I wasn't sure of.

"Fine then, be that way. I was only trying to help you." I told her, turning on my heels and heading for the door. I was turning the knob when I heard Hermione call out.

"I'm sorry.....You're....you're right." I smirked to myself, of course I'm right! Althought it sounded hard for her to admit it. I made my way back to the stall .

"So," I asked again " Why are you crying?"

"Because, everyone calls me a know-it-all nightmare." Oh. I had to think about that one. Trust me when I say that I'm not the girl you want to find you crying in the lou, that's Lilly. Growing up all alone, for the most part at least, has made me pretty insensitive. But, I gave it my best shot, I went for the oldest, most cliche line in the book.

"I don't think you're a know-it-all nightmare."

"You hardly know me." Hermione pointed out. Right, she had me there. Okay, I thought, time for some Charlotte Davies philosophy.

"Hermione, take this from a girl who has also been bullied, a lot I might add." I started " You can't let those idiots decided what you should act like. You can't let them tell you what to feel, say, do or wear. You have a right to be yourself. Do you understand?" Hermione nodded. "Come on," I said walking out of the stall "If you spend the whole night crying in the bathroom then they win.
